How long does it take to finish beauty school in Colorado?
The answer depends on your program:
Cosmetology: 1,500 hours (typically 12–14 months full-time)
Esthetics: 600 hours (as few as 5–6 months full-time)
Nail Technician: 300 hours (approximately 3 months full-time)
Barbering: 1,500 hours (typically 12–14 months full-time)
Students who enroll in March are often finishing their programs right as peak hiring season kicks off in late summer and fall — making spring one of the smartest times to start.

Is beauty school hard? What should I expect in my first month?
Beauty school is a real educational commitment — there's theory, science, state board preparation, and hours of hands-on practice. But here's what surprises most new students: it's also genuinely exciting.
Your first month at ISSA typically includes:
Orientation: Getting comfortable with tools, terminology, and your daily schedule
Theory foundations: The science behind what you'll practice — skin anatomy, color chemistry, sanitation protocols
Mannequin work: Building muscle memory before moving to real clients
Community building: Meeting your cohort, your instructors, and the ISSA family
Most students tell us those first weeks go by fast — because they're too engaged to watch the clock.
What jobs can I get after beauty school in Colorado Springs?
A Colorado beauty license opens more doors than most people expect. ISSA graduates have gone on to work in:
Salons and barbershops (booth rental or employed)
Day spas and resort spas
Medical spas and dermatologist offices
Film, TV, and photography sets
Bridal and special event styling
Nail studios and nail bars
Platform artistry and education
Salon ownership and entrepreneurship
The Colorado Springs beauty industry is growing — and licensed professionals with strong technical skills and great client communication are in high demand.
Spring Beauty Trends to Know in 2026
Part of being a great beauty professional is staying ahead of what clients are asking for. Here's what's trending this spring:
Hair: Lived-in color continues to lead — soft balayage, buttery blondes, and dimensional brunettes that grow out gracefully. Textured bobs and shaggy layers are replacing blunt cuts for a more effortless spring look.
Skin: Barrier repair is having a major moment. Clients are moving toward nourishing, skin-supportive services — hydrating facials, gentle exfoliation, and LED therapy are all in demand.
Nails: Quiet luxury meets spring color — sheer pinks, soft mauves, and modern French variations. Wearable everyday nail art is leading over maximalist designs.
Brows and lashes: Fuller, natural-looking brows remain dominant. Lash lifts, tints, and brow lamination services are a staple in virtually every esthetics practice right now.
Knowing these trends matters not just as conversation starters with clients — educated beauty professionals book more appointments, earn more referrals, and build stronger careers.
